本人所用购买的云主机是小厂商,所在地是香港。
之前这台主机上面的作用有
1、翻墙
2、zabbix-server
3、hadoop个别组件
4、elk平台
意外原因重启了服务器,这些服务都没有设置开机自动,所有起来之后的主机服务少的可怜
/etc/init.d/shadowsocks start的时候ImportError: No module named pkg_resources的错误。
直接用pip安装pkg_resources,发现之前把pip给卸载了。那么就需要再安装pip,安装pip很简单,这里一笔带过:
1、wget "https://pypi.python.org/packages/source/p/pip/pip-1.5.4.tar.gz#md5=834b2904f92d46aaa333267fb1c922bb" --no-check-certificate
2、 tar -zvxf pip-1.5.4.tar.gz
3、cd pip-1.5.4/
4、python setup.py install
在第四步的时候又出现ImportError: No module named pkg_resources这样的错误。似乎进入了死循环。本机自带的python版本是2.6.6,我下载3的版本是3.4.5,想到这里,一气之下就想到将python2的版本升级为2.7.8
rpm -qa|grep python|xargs rpm -e --allmatches --nodeps
whereis python|xargs rm -fr
卸载2.6.6之后用whereis python查看确实不存在不存在了
在/usr/local/目录下
wget https://www.python.org/ftp/python/2.7.8/Python-2.7.8.tgz
tar -zxvf Python-2.7.8.tgz
cd Python-2.7.8
./configure --prefix=/usr/local/python2
make && make install
#创建软连接
ln -fs /usr/local/python2/bin/python2.7 /usr/local/python
![](https://img.haomeiwen.com/i9342331/d67a62297e0112c1.png)
然后在重复上面的工作重新安装pip
再次启动/etc/init.d/shadowsocks start
大功告成,总之一句话,什么问题解决什么问题,要是解决不了的,就扳倒重来,从根上解决。
网友评论